What affects the price

When you apply for a business loan, lenders look at a few main things to set your rate. Your credit history is a big one, as it shows how you’ve handled debt before. They also check your monthly revenue and how long you have been running the shop. If your business has collateral to offer, like equipment or real estate, that can often help secure better terms. What are the different types of SBA small business loans in Knoxville?

Knoxville businesses can explore various SBA small business loans. These include the popular SBA 7(a) loans for general purposes and SBA 504 loans for major fixed assets. There are also SBA microloans for smaller amounts. The pros you speak with can clarify which SBA program best suits your business needs and eligibility. They'll explain the application differences.

How can I get an affordable business loan in Knoxville?

To secure an affordable business loan in Knoxville, compare interest rates and fees carefully. Longer repayment terms can lower monthly payments, but may result in higher total interest. Explore options like SBA-backed loans, which often have favorable terms. Discussing your cash flow projections with a specialist will help find a loan that fits your budget. What are the requirements for small startup business loans in Knoxville?

For small startup business loans in Knoxville, lenders typically look for a well-defined business plan and realistic financial projections. Demonstrating market research and a clear path to profitability is key. Personal credit history of the owner(s) often plays a significant role, as do any available collateral. What is the typical cost of a business loan in Knoxville?

The typical cost of a business loan in Knoxville is determined by its interest rate, origination fees, and other associated charges. The interest rate itself is influenced by market conditions, the loan term, and your business's creditworthiness. A loan estimate will break down these components. Understanding these costs helps in budgeting for your business's debt obligations.
